Debbie Williamson is the author of STAND. It is a very poignant memior of her child rape and her families abuse that went on for many generations. It tells of her journey to healing from abuse to live a spiritual and happy life. A wonderful story that takes you through every emotion possible. She now speaks out against abuse by trying to change future generations through healing todays generation. posted by: loretta soyster

Some of the books that are helpful in preventing child abuse are "Understanding Child Abuse & Neglect", "Child Abuse: Implications for Child Development and Psychopathology (Development Clinical Psychology and Psychiatry)", and "Child Abuse and Culture: Working with Diverse Families".
